This is a hands-on, field-focused position designed for an early-career professional looking to build practical experience in environmental consulting. You will work alongside Project Managers, Scientists, Geologists, and Engineers supporting environmental investigations, sampling, remediation, and project execution throughout Florida. This position requires significant outdoor fieldwork in Florida conditions, including heat, humidity, rain, wetlands, wooded areas, uneven terrain, and active project sites. What You'll Do Perform soil, groundwater, and surface water sampling in accordance with established QA/QC procedures. Support Phase I and Phase II Environmental Site Assessments and environmental investigations. Assist with remediation system operation, maintenance, and monitoring. Support environmental drilling, monitoring well installation, and subsurface soil and geologic logging. Conduct field inspections and accurately document site conditions and activities. Operate, maintain, and calibrate environmental sampling and field equipment. Prepare field notes, reports, data summaries, and project documentation. Assist with basic environmental, geologic, and engineering field activities. Work closely with Project Managers and technical staff to complete projects safely and efficiently.
